Nea Marshall Kudi Ngwa, professionally recognized and revered as BeBe Zahara Benet, embodies the essence of a multifaceted individual with a captivating presence that transcends the boundaries of the ordinary. Born on March 20, 1981, this Cameroonian-American sensation has left an indelible mark on the world of drag performance and music, forever changing the landscape of the entertainment industry with her unique talent and unwavering dedication.
BeBe Zahara Benet, a talented and charismatic drag performer, has achieved widespread recognition for her remarkable abilities. Her crowning achievement, and a testament to her immense talent, is the victory she secured in the inaugural season of the popular reality-television competition, RuPaul's Drag Race, back in 2009. This esteemed honor not only cemented her status as a leading figure within the drag community, but it also opened the door to a multitude of opportunities, further solidifying her position as a prominent and influential figure within the industry.
